Purpose of the Role
The Lotus Project is a therapeutic support service within Calan DVS that has been co-produced with survivors and stakeholders. Our service has been implemented to support individuals who are accessing Calan Domestic Abuse services and who have also experienced Sexual Violence.
The service operates from a trauma informed, strengths-based perspective in order to ensure each survivor has consistent yet individualised support throughout their recovery journey.
Each survivor who accesses the service will have the opportunity to receive specialist support through our Sexual Violence Counselling service, tailor made group work program and one to one support. Survivors will have regular strength-based goal setting sessions with their Sexual Violence Support Worker.
Consultations and collaborative working are at the heart of working in a trauma informed way, therefore The Lotus Project will continue to be developed alongside the support staff and survivors who access the service.
